Home orbits Dril, a solitary yellow main sequence star nearly identical to Sol. Home is the third planet from Dril, orbiting at an average distance of 152,000,000 km with a period of 376.24 days. The system contains two gas giants. An inner asteroid belt close to Home’s orbit creates frequent and spectacular meteor showers.
